Clonality: Polyclonal
Isotype: N/A
Clone: N/A
Host: Goat
Reactivity: Canine, Human, Mouse, Porcine, Rat
Specificity: Recognizes mouse PNPLA3. Species sequence homology: Canine, human, porcine and rat.
Purity: Affinity Purified
Purified by immunoaffinity chromatography.
Form: Supplied as a liquid in Tris saline, 0.02% sodium azide, pH 7.3, 0.5% BSA.
Concentration: N/A
Storage Stability: May be stored at 4 degree C for short-term only. Aliquot to avoid repeated freezing and thawing. Store at -20 degree C. Aliquots are stable for at least 12 months.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ial after thawing and prior to removing the cap.
Tested Application: ELISA (EL/EIA), Western Blot (WB), Immunohistochemistry (IHC)
